Study on metabolites of Pseudeurotium ovale isolated from Ligusticum chuanxiong

Abstract:

Five compounds,including a new one (1),were isolated from the broth of Pseudeurotium ovale,an endophytic fungus of Ligusticum chuanxiong by some column chromatographic such as macroporous resin column chromatography,gel column chromatography and HPLC.Their structures were elucidated as 4-methoxy-3-methyl-6-(1E,3E)-1,3-pentadien-1-yl-2H-pyran-2-one (1),(2E,4E)-1-(2,6-dihydroxy-3,5-dimethylphenyl)-2,4- hexadien-1-one(2),2-deoxy-sohirnone C (3),trichodimerol (4),3,7-dihydroxy-1,9-dimethyl-dibenzofuran (5) by the interpretation of their spectroscopical evidences from 1D and 2D NMR as well as HR-ESI-MS.Compound 1 exhibited anti-inflammatory properties in vitro by attenuating the production of inflammatory mediators,such as nitric oxide (NO) as well as tumor necrosis factor-α (TNF-α) and interleukin-6 (IL-6).

Key words: Pseudeurotium ovale, metabolite, anti-inflammatory activity
